Here is what my research turned up.  As a single mom you basically have access to four different types of financial aid.

  1. Work-Study
  2. Grants
  3. Scholarships
  4. Loans

Right from the start, you need to be aware that the first three options (work-study, grants and scholarships) are forms of financial aid that do not need to be repaid.

Loans, however, need to be repaid with interest.

This is an important point!  Recently I heard a report on National Public Radio documenting cases of abuse by "advisors" at some pretty well known online schools who were glossing over this fact and creating mountains of college loan debt for people just like you and me.  That is just not right!  Please be careful and don't get yourself underwater with debt when there are other ways to fund your education.

The Beauty of Scholarships

Theonly financial aid option not always dependent on your household income is scholarships, which may be awarded based on a variety of qualifications including merit, race, gender and a host of other strange things. Did you know that there is a left handed scholarship?  Seriously!

In order to be eligible for the other forms of financial aid, you must prove financial need.
